Transaction ed119d22539085f90947a26e5f33d60fcb2c1f1a9860764275eda120d1b0666e

2 Input
1 Outputs
  • ed119d22539085f90947a26e5f33d60fcb2c1f1a9860764275eda120d1b0666e:0
  • value  253058
    address  32CpdFnsZUzntiry4CmDa6J9NWCigZwYAp